Role Summary

We are looking to recruit an EMDR Therapist to provide a confidential counselling and psychotherapy service to staff within the context of a multi-specialist occupational health team. You must be accredited and able to provide Eye Movement Desensitisation and Reprocessing (EMDR), Integrative Counselling and Trauma Focused CBT. This position is working specifically on the Metropolitan Police contract, supporting a unique and rewarding client group within a structured and well-supported environment.

Main Duties and Responsibilities

  • Short-term EMDR therapy for clients with work related issues, up to 12 sessions, with a goal of returning staff back to recuperative/full duties
  • Short-term Trauma Focused CBT for clients, up to 12 sessions
  • Short-Term Integrative Counselling for clients, up to 6 sessions
  • Reports as needed regarding the progress of clients
  • Advice to other members of the multidisciplinary team on the use of EMDR and Trauma Focused counselling
  • Advice to managers within the MPS regarding clinical issues related to EMDR
  • Provision of short term counselling to MPS clients

Experience, Skills, and Knowledge Required

  • Minimum of Level 3 EMDR training (accredited training as required by the UK EMDR Association) and hold accreditation with the UK EMDR Association
  • Minimum of 2 years EMDR experience within an organisation
  • Minimum of either having one of the following: HCPC Registered as a Practitioner Psychologist, BACP Accreditation, UKCP Registration, BABCP Accreditation, NCS Accredited Professional Registrant (or equivalent)
  • Experience with working with trauma
  • Previous experience working in large organisations within the public sector
  • Experience in short term therapy within an organisational setting
